Course units

  • 1. Fundamentals of Analytical Science (20 credits)

    Mandatory for: MSc, PGDip, PGCert

    Optional for: CPD

    • Basics of analytical science
    • Titrimetric analysis
    • Gravimetric analysis
  • 2. Separation Science (20 credits)

    Mandatory for: MSc, PGDip

    Optional for: PGCert, CPD

    • Methods of achieving chemical analysis goals
    • Column chromatography
  • 3. Mass Spectrometry (20 credits)

    Mandatory for: MSc, PGDip

    Optional for: PGCert, CPD

    • Use of mass spectrometry in the modern analytical laboratory
    • Topical applications of mass spectrometry
  • 4. Atomic and Molecular Spectroscopy (20 credits)

    Mandatory for: MSc, PGDip

    Optional for: PGCert, CPD

    • Analytical applications of atomic and molecular spectroscopy
    • Theory and instrumentation
    • Topical and practical applications
  • 5. Magnetic Resonance (20 credits)

    Mandatory for: MSc

    Optional for: PGDip, PGCert CPD

    • Theory of NMR and EPR
    • Practical application of NMR and EPR
  • 6. X-Ray Techniques (20 credits)

    Optional for MSc, PGDip, PGCert, CPD

    • Harnessing the power of X-rays
    • Fundamentals of how x-rays interact with matter
    • Interactions and insights for analytical science
  • 7. Chemometrics (20 credits)

    Optional for MSc, PGDip, PGCert, CPD

    • Application of chemometrics or statistical analysis to analytical data
    • Basic statistics
    • Experimental design and optimisation of analytical techniques for performance
  • 8. Food Chemical Safety and Integrity (20 credits)

    Optional for MSc, PGDip, PGCert, CPD

    • Learn about the role analysis plays in assuring the safety and integrity of foods set within a risk assessment context.
    • Study chemical contaminants and residues in foods such as mycotoxins, phycotoxins, industrial contaminants and pesticides.
    • Gain an overview of allergens, additives and functional ingredients.
    • Build on your knowledge of food authenticity from GMO testing to adulteration, using different bioanalysis and chemical methods.
  • Project (60 credits)

    Mandatory for: MSc

    • Research-based project in an area of current analytical research interest
    • Can base this in an industrial environment
    • Joint supervision by an industrial supervisor and academic supervisor

Course learning aims

Analytical Chemistry is the science of obtaining, processing and communicating information about the composition and structure of matter. It is the lynchpin of the chemical, pharmaceutical, food and processing industries, where continual rigorous routine measurements are essential.

Analytical chemistry scientists use their knowledge of chemistry, instrumentation, computers and statistics to solve problems in almost all areas of chemistry and for all kinds of industries.

The Analytical Chemistry and Measurement Science course aims to provide high-quality training and development of analytical skills, particularly for those in industries such as environmental, clinical, pharmaceutical, chemical, food production, petrochemicals, materials.

The aim of the Analytical Chemistry and Measurement Science course is to create a broad-spectrum and multifaceted analytical chemistry scientist, who is capable of using advanced analytical techniques across a wide range of industries.

You will study classical and state-of-the-art, instrumentally based techniques such as atomic and molecular spectroscopy, chromatography and mass spectrometry. We aim to ensure you are capable of data processing, a critical feature in obtaining reliable results.
